    1.Take a little d on the ground, measure the elevation angle of the top of the tree, and then measure the distance to the bottom of the tree db=a, I know the height of the instrument cd=b, you can find the tree ab=b+a·tan

    2.Select the point d appropriately, so that the elevation angle of the top of the tree = 450, then the height of the tree ab=b+a

    3.First, measure your height cd=b, shadow length de=a, and then measure the shadow length of the tree bf=c, using δcde δabf, you can find the tree height ab=bc a

    4.Find a wooden pole to stand on the ground, measure the wooden pole cd=b, regard the schoolbag as a point e, adjust the position of the schoolbag, so that e, c, a are in a straight line, measure ed=a, db=c, and by δcde δabe, the tree height ab=(a+b)c a

    5.Fix the soft rope to the fixed point of the hydrogen balloon, and the upper end of the rope is the zero point. In the absence of wind, the hydrogen balloon is released, and the height of the ball is controlled with a soft rope so that it rises to the same height as the tree, and the length of the soft rope is measured.

    <> method of measuring the height of a large tree: on a sunny day, a pole of known length is erected on the ground, and the shadow length of the tree and the shadow length of the pole are measured respectively, and then obtained according to the proportional relationship.

    Algorithm: The height of the tree is equal to the height of the pole multiplied by the shadow length of the tree divided by the shadow length of the pole.

    Tree size should be determined using "diameter at breast height".

    Diameter at breast height" It is an abbreviation for the height diameter of the chest, the distance between the trunk and the ground is equivalent to the diameter of the height of the chest of an average adult, due to the different heights of people, in order to make the measurement points consistent, the specific height of the chest is uniformly regulated in one country, but not in different countries.

    In our country and in most countries, the chest height is set to be meters above the ground. This standard height is a relatively convenient height for the average adult to measure readings with a wheel ruler.

    Tips for using shape height in measuring trees:

    Stand in front of the tree. Hold a pencil and straighten your right arm so you can see both the tree and the pencil. Have a friend stand underneath the tree. Hold the pencil up so that the tip of the pencil is level with the top of the tree, and move your thumb down the pencil until it is level with the bottom of the tree.

    Flip the pencil horizontally, keeping your thumb and the base of the tree level. Have your friend walk in a straight line with his back to the tree until he is level with the top of the pencil. Use a stick to mark where your friend is standing and measure the distance from the stick to the bottom of the tree.

    The data from this measurement is then recorded in a notebook.
